Leo Najo Oldtimers Baseball

Closed
Call
324 Dawson St
Edinburg, TX 78539

Leo Najo Oldtimers Baseball is a nostalgic establishment in Edinburg, TX that celebrates the history and tradition of the sport. They offer a unique experience for baseball enthusiasts looking to connect with the past.

With a focus on honoring the legends of the game, Leo Najo Oldtimers Baseball provides a space for fans to immerse themselves in the rich heritage of baseball through memorabilia and events.

Generated from their business information

Also at this address

Own this business?
See a problem?

You might also like

United StatesTexasEdinburgLeo Najo Oldtimers Baseball

Partial Data by Infogroup (c) 2025. All rights reserved.

Partial Data by Foursquare.